Asbestos was an industrial product for a long time due to its durability and fire resistance, however it is dangerous when it is inhaled or ingested. People who worked in shipyards power plants, manufacturing facilities and construction sites were frequently exposed to asbestos. New York asbestos attorneys represented these workers in lawsuits against negligent parties who were responsible for their exposure. Workers' compensation may seem like the obvious choice for asbestos victims. However this option may be not appropriate if your employer has no longer existed or if you're not receiving enough benefits to pay for your losses.

Many mesothelioma patients qualify to receive compensation from trust funds set up by asbestos companies that are bankrupt. These trusts are set up to pay funeral expenses, medical bills as well as other expenses associated with their asbestos-related illness. However, submitting a claim through an asbestos trust requires extensive legal expertise and the ability to negotiate with large corporations. A knowledgeable lawyer can assist clients file claims and negotiate the most lucrative settlement.

Throughout the 1900s to the 1970s, asbestos was utilized in a variety of construction and manufacturing products. Asbestos was found in numerous products that included pipe insulation and fireproofing as well as cements, plasters and even car brakes. Workers who handled these materials were frequently exposed. Even family members could be affected if they were wearing clothing that was contaminated.
